UserDefinedTableFunction更新确定性。
Syntax
asDeterministic()
退货
UserDefinedTableFunction
示例
from pyspark.sql.functions import udtf
@udtf(returnType="c1: int, c2: int")
class PlusOne:
def eval(self, x: int):
yield x, x + 1
PlusOne.asDeterministic()